Transaction 74ba3148f59aceb33c8f63c01e933cbdec85d83d10e85b34bcc57728a7325b95
4 Input
2 Outputs
- 74ba3148f59aceb33c8f63c01e933cbdec85d83d10e85b34bcc57728a7325b95:0
- 74ba3148f59aceb33c8f63c01e933cbdec85d83d10e85b34bcc57728a7325b95:1
value 13427876
address 188pKPib8y4hVnF98SnccFcXVkwcrJ8Jtz
value 13601151
address 13j7d49kh8v6Pg7WWCyfKp4CVb14V8kAnw